Pay rate: starts at $17.50/hour, then $22.00/hour once armed.

Shifts available:

  • All shifts Monday-Sunday
  • Full or Part Time

*Must have PERC, FOID, & 20 Hour Security Certificate.*

Job Summary: The Armed Security Officer will be responsible for maintaining overall security of assigned facility by enforcing access control, observing, correcting, and reporting violations of applicable rules and regulations. It will be essential that the Security Officer supports and integrates Sizemore’s core values of Flexibility, Improvement, Reliability, Safety and Teamwork into the daily performance of assigned responsibilities.

Responsibilities:

  • Maintains a safe and secure environment for customers and employees by patrolling and monitoring premises and personnel.
  • Document security activity with Daily Activity Report (DAR) and completes incident reports as required.
  • Control vehicle and personnel access in accordance with established procedures.
  • Responds to emergency situations in accordance with established procedures.
  • Operates specialized equipment as needed (Closed-Circuit Television Systems, vehicle scales, computer systems, etc.)
  • Prevent losses and damage by reporting irregularities, informing violators of policy and procedures.
  • Drive a culture of constant improvement, identifying projects to increase effectiveness and efficiency.
  • Enforce Sizemore’s and client’s policies and procedures.
  • Other tasks may be assigned as required.

Qualifications:

  • Must be at least 18 years of age.
  • High school graduate or recipient of GED
  • Previous experience in security, military or law enforcement is preferred.
  • Proficient with MS Office programs, preferred but not required.
  • Demonstrate a commitment to service and professionalism through appropriate conduct and demeanor.
  • Possess patience, tact, enthusiasm as well as diplomacy when dealing with any person no matter the circumstances.
  • Possess initiative and sound judgement in evaluating and reacting to situations.
  • Ability to multitask and work under pressure in potentially stressful and time sensitive situations.
  • Possess good problem-solving skills with high attention to detail, including the ability to prioritize.
  • Ability to work with minimum supervision, read/comprehend detailed instructions and process information with accuracy and clarity.
  • Communicate effectively both verbally and written.

Working Conditions:

  • Work will be performed in a climate-controlled building and/or outside in various weather conditions.
  • Extensive walking, standing, and sitting is required.
  • May encounter threatening situations.
  • May encounter bloodborne pathogens and bodily fluids.
  • Must be able to lift 50 lbs.

Dress code:

Requires that all tattoos are not visible when wearing the prescribed uniform. Tattoos on the head, face, neck, or hands are not allowed. All facial piercings must be removed while on duty. Facial hair must be clean shaven (except for a mustache), and hair should be clean, neatly trimmed, and a natural color.

What you need to know about the Chicago Tech Scene

With vibrant neighborhoods, great food and more affordable housing than either coast, Chicago might be the most liveable major tech hub. It is the birthplace of modern commodities and futures trading, a national hub for logistics and commerce, and home to the American Medical Association and the American Bar Association. This diverse blend of industry influences has helped Chicago emerge as a major player in verticals like fintech, biotechnology, legal tech, e-commerce and logistics technology. It’s also a major hiring center for tech companies on both coasts.

Key Facts About Chicago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 245,800; 5.2%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: McDonald’s, John Deere, Boeing, Morningstar
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, fintech, software, logistics technology
  • Funding Landscape: $2.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Pritzker Group Venture Capital, Arch Venture Partners, MATH Venture Partners, Jump Capital, Hyde Park Venture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: Northwestern University, University of Chicago, University of Illinois Urbana-Champaign, Illinois Institute of Technology, Argonne National Laboratory, Fermi National Accelerator Laboratory
